How To Set Up A Nursery Corner In The Parents’ Room For Under $1000.

Welcoming a baby is one of the most joyful moments in life, but it often comes with the pressure of needing a perfect nursery. 

The truth is, you don’t need a separate room to create a loving and organized space for your newborn. 

A nursery corner in the parents’ room can be just as beautiful, functional, and soothing.

Not only does this setup save space and money, but keeping your baby in the parents’ room also makes night feeds, diaper changes, and bonding so much easier.

It gives your little one a sense of comfort and offers you more peace of mind in those first few months.

This guide will show you how to set up a nursery in your bedroom, even with a small footprint. 

From smart furniture picks to budget-friendly nursery ideas, you’ll learn how to build a cozy and stylish baby nursery corner in the parents’ room for under $1000.

8.  Add a White Noise Machine for a Peaceful Baby Nursery Corner

If you’re setting up a baby nursery corner in your parents’ room, a white noise machine can be helpful since shared spaces tend to have more background noise that can disrupt sleep.

This Portable White Noise Machine is a parent-favorite that helps mask disruptive sounds from the home while keeping your baby calm. 

It offers multiple soothing sounds, a baby-safe and portable design, USB rechargeability, and an auto shut-off feature. The price is less than $30.

10. Soft Circular Rug to Anchor Your Baby Nursery Corner

When designing a baby nursery corner in the parents’ room, adding a soft rug helps define the nursery space while making it feel warmer and more comfortable. 

This Circular Rug works well because its plush surface is gentle for tummy time and quick diaper changes, and the non-slip backing keeps it secure on any flooring.

Placing it partly under the crib and extending it outward visually separates the nursery area in a shared room, all for around $25.

Nursery Corner in Parents’ Room – Essentials Checklist with Prices

Amazon Baby Registry$0
Convertible Crib & Changer$500
Crib Mattress Protector$15
Crib Fitted Sheets$17
Nursery Wall Art (Digital prints under $20 + printing & frames approx. $100 – $120)
Baby Diaper Caddy Organizer$25
Touch-Control Nursery Lamp$20
Portable White Noise Machine$30
Reclining Armchair$80
Soft Circular Nursery Rug$25
Cotton Rope Storage Basket$30
Waterproof Changing Pad$40
Diaper Genie Compact Pail$25

Total Approximate Price: $927

By signing up for an Amazon Baby Registry and taking advantage of seller discounts and coupons, you can reduce the overall cost even further and still create a perfectly customized, beautiful baby nursery corner right in your own room.
